76ers vs Knicks: Philadelphia Lights Up Madison Square Garden in High-Scoring Thriller

76ers vs knicks

In a high-octane offensive showcase on Saturday night, the Philadelphia 76ers defeated the New York Knicks 130-119 at Madison Square Garden. Led by an explosive performance from Tyrese Maxey and impactful minutes from rookie VJ Edgecombe, the Sixers controlled the tempo to secure a vital road victory. The Knicks fought back with a flurry of three-pointers, but Philadelphia’s transition offense proved too much to handle. Game Recap: 76ers vs Knicks Score Breakdown

The opening tip of this 76ers vs knicks contest set the tone immediately. Unlike the grind-it-out defensive battles of the 1990s, this game was played at a blistering pace. Philadelphia jumped out to an early lead, capitalizing on New York’s slow rotations. The first quarter ended with the Sixers up by eight, fueled by hot shooting from beyond the arc.

As the game progressed into the second quarter, the knicks 76ers dynamic shifted slightly. New York’s bench unit, usually a strength, struggled to contain Philadelphia’s transition attack. The Sixers pushed the lead to double digits by halftime, leaving the MSG crowd restless. The scoreboard read 68-55 at the break, a testament to Philadelphia’s offensive execution.

The third quarter saw a valiant push from the home team. The Knicks, rallying behind their home crowd, cut the deficit to five points midway through the period. However, every time New York threatened to take the lead, Philadelphia responded with a clutch bucket. The 76ers vs knicks intensity peaked in the fourth quarter, but a 12-4 run by the Sixers in the final minutes sealed the deal. The final score of 130-119 reflected a game where Philadelphia simply had too much firepower for New York to match.

Tactical Analysis: Speed vs. Size

The tactical battle in this 76ers vs knicks game was fascinating. The Knicks attempted to use their size and physicality to bully the Sixers in the paint. They focused on offensive rebounding and post-ups. However, Philadelphia countered with pure speed.

Every time the Knicks crashed the glass and missed, the Sixers were off to the races. This tempo advantage is becoming a recurring theme in 76ers vs knicks matchups. When the game slows down, New York has a chance. When it turns into a track meet, Philadelphia holds the upper hand.

Coach Nick Nurse’s game plan to spread the floor and let Maxey cook in isolation worked to perfection. By pulling the Knicks’ rim protectors away from the basket, lanes opened up for cutters. This strategic victory was just as important as the individual performances.
